    What You Will Do

    The primary focus of this internship will be supporting the evaluation and enhancement of the Rewards and Recognition (R&R) program, while also contributing to additional HR initiatives to gain a comprehensive understanding of the Total Rewards and HR Operations framework.

    Rewards and Recognition (R&R):

    • Conduct an after-action review of the R&R program, analyzing implementation and utilization data to identify areas for improvement and guide future enhancements.
    • Collaborate on the next phases of the R&R rollout, including campaign planning, administration, training, communication, employee engagement activities and integrating wellness components.

    Broader Exposure to Total Rewards HR Operations:

    • Support compensation projects, including preparation for global pay transparency, market benchmarking, job catalog consolidation, and data analysis.
    • Partner with HR Service Delivery (HRSD) and Compensation teams to optimize the job description project.

    Systems & Tools:

    • Learn and utilize internal systems such as Workday and ServiceNow to streamline HR processes and enhance data management.

    Education/Skills Required

    • Currently pursuing a deg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, Data Analytics, or a related field.
    • Strong analytical skills with a focus on interpreting and presenting data effectively.
    •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, particularly Excel; experience with HR systems such as Workday is a plus.
    • Flexibility and adaptability to work on diverse projects and meet changing priorities.
    • Curiosity and a willingness to learn about various aspects of HR and Total Rewards.
    •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ks and priorities.
    •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
    • A proactive mindset and a passion for contributing to HR projects that drive employee engagement and operational excellence.

    What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

    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

    Key Facts About Boston Tech

    •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
    •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
    •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
    •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
    •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
    •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
